Roast Pork Adrien
Roast Pork Adrien is an moderately easy dinner. Made with 1 pork loin, 1 (8 oz.) can tomato sauce, 1/2 c. catsup, 1/2 c. vinegar and 1/2 c. brown sugar, this recipe delivers authentic, satisfying flavors. A classic recipe that has been enjoyed for generations.
Season pork loin.
Place fat side up in roasting pan. Bake at 325° to 350° until 1/2 hour before the roast is done.
Combine all remaining ingredients except cornstarch and liqueur.
Cook over low heat 5 minutes. Blend cornstarch with some of the sauce and stir until smooth.
Add to the rest of the sauce and stir until slightly thickened. Add the liqueur and continue stirring for 5 to 10 minutes.
